On a class trip, Jonny sees a painting of a boy
who looks very familiar—the boy looks just like
him. It is a painting called The Blue Boy, from
the eighteenth century. They even have the same
name! Jonny starts to wonder what it would be
like to be the Blue Boy, but Jonny should be
careful what he wishes for.
